Why Groningen is so special
Groningen is the north’s student city, and you can feel it everywhere. The city buzzes with energy: terraces are lively, the calendar is packed with festivals, and the city centre rarely goes quiet in the evenings. At the same time, Groningen has a rich history. The Martinitoren has towered over the Grote Markt since the 15th century and offers beautiful views across the city. At the Groninger Museum, you’ll discover art and design in a building that is a work of art in its own right. And if you simply want to wander, you’ll find plenty of cosy courtyards, canals and shopping streets.
What makes Groningen even more appealing is its location. It’s easy to combine city life with nature, whether you’re heading to Nationaal Park Lauwersmeer, cycling through wide-open countryside, or taking a boat trip to Schiermonnikoog. Nature right on your doorstep
What makes Groningen special is that nature is always close by. You can leave the city behind and be out in the open landscape in no time. A day trip to Nationaal Park Lauwersmeer or a crossing to Schiermonnikoog gives you that sense of space and freedom that the north of the Netherlands is known for. The small mound villages around the city are also well worth a visit, with winding dikes, old churches and far-reaching views.
